One of the many things returning to Monster Hunter Wilds is Mantles. For the unaware, these cloaks provide players with different effects during a hunt. Some allow them to be stealthier, some will heal them, and some will increase their damage at the cost of reduced HP. While there is one Mantle you’ll always have equipped on your character, you can add another one that will help you, depending on the hunt. How Many Mantles are in Monster Hunter Wilds?
At the time of writing, there are four Mantles in the game, without counting the Ghillie Mantle, which you have from the start. The Ghillie Mantle will always be in your inventory, but you can add an extra one for a total of two Mantles during a hunt. If you want to change your current Mantle, you must head inside your Tent and select the “Change Equipment” option. Below are the four Mantles you can get:
Rocksteady Mantle

The first Mantle you’ll get in Monster Hunter Wilds is the Rocksteady Mantle. Despite being the first one, it is quite useful in terms of survivability. It provides an excellent defense buff and makes your hunter immune to certain effects while you have the Mantle on.
- Unlock Conditions: Finish Chapter 2.
- Effect: Reduces damage taken and prevents damage reactions when attacked. Grants protection from wind pressure, roars, and tremors.
- Effect Duration: 90 seconds.
- Cooldown: 600 seconds.
Mending Mantle

The Mantle that everyone will likely use the most is the Mending Mantle. Its effect is quite simple, as it only provides heals during the fight. This is an extremely useful specialized tool, especially during difficult hunts when you run out of potions or other healing items.
- Unlock Conditions: Reach Wyveria during Chapter 3.
- Effect: Continually restores health for a period of time.
- Effect Duration: 60 seconds.
- Cooldown: 600 seconds.
Evasion Mantle

The Evasion Mantle is quite useful, too, but it requires players to become familiar with most monsters’ attacks. Once you perform a perfect evade, the Mantle’s effect will activate, boosting your damage and even letting you perform a few new moves.
- Unlock Conditions: Finish Chapter 3.
- Effect: Evading just before an attack triggers a special evasive maneuver that lets you escape unharmed. Upon success, it grants a temporary attack boost and alternative combos.
- Effect Duration: 90 seconds.
- Cooldown: 600 seconds.
Corruption Mantle

The most interesting Mantle in Monster Hunter Wilds, and the one that will likely become part of the “meta,” is the Corruption Mantle. Unlocking it will take a very long time, but once you have it, you’ll be able to dish out some ridiculous amounts of damage, assuming you meet the conditions to trigger this item’s effect.
- Unlock Conditions: Finish Chapter 5 (Defeat Gore Magala).
- Effect: Decreases health but increases affinity and weapon performance while equipped. Repeated attacks on monsters will further increase your attack power and affinity.
- Effect Duration: 120 seconds.
- Cooldown: 600 seconds.
